What is the meaning of Underwater?

Beneath the surface of the water; of or pertaining to the region beneath the water surface.

Beneath the water line of a vessel.

In difficulty, especially financially.

Having negative equity; owing more on an asset than its market value.

Of an option, having a strike price higher (call options) or lower (put options) than the current market price of the underlying asset or financial product; for example, an option to buy shares at $20 when the current market price is $15.

So as to go beneath the surface of the water.

Underlying water or body of water, for example in an aquifer or the deep ocean.

A type of lure which lies beneath the water surface.

To water or irrigate insufficiently.
